Ensuring Accuracy with Calibration of Ovens, Incubators, and Hotplates
Precision is paramount in numerous scientific, industrial, and culinary applications. To guarantee accurate results, it's crucial to regularly calibrate your ovens, incubators, and hotplates. Over time, these devices can drift from their intended temperature settings. Calibration ensures that the displayed temperature is a true reflection the actual temperature within the device. This accuracy is vital for maintaining consistency in experiments, preserving samples, and achieving optimal outcomes in food preparation.
- Maintaining a consistent calibration routine helps prevent errors that could lead to unreliable results.
- Calibration procedures typically involve using a calibrated thermometer or thermocouple to compare the displayed temperature with the actual temperature inside the device.
- Correctly calibrating not only ensures accuracy but also the lifespan of your equipment by minimizing stress on its components.
By making calibration a regular practice, you can ensure that your ovens, incubators, and hotplates operate reliably and deliver dependable temperatures for all your needs.
Muffle Furnace Applications: Heat Treatment and Material Analysis
Muffle furnaces are widely employed in various industries for both heat treatment and material analysis procedures. These versatile heating chambers allow for precise temperature control within a controlled atmosphere, making click here them ideal for processes such as annealing, hardening, tempering, and sintering. During heat treatment, muffle furnaces transform the physical and mechanical properties of materials by subjecting them to specific temperature profiles. This can result enhanced strength, durability, or other desired characteristics. Material analysis techniques commonly rely on muffle furnaces to characterize the composition, microstructure, and thermal properties of samples. Routine Lab Instrument Maintenance and Safety Protocols
Meticulous observance of maintenance and safety protocols is paramount for ensuring the accuracy of lab findings and safeguarding personnel health. A comprehensive program should encompass frequent inspections, verification, and cleaning procedures tailored to each device type. Furthermore, personnel must be adequately educated on proper use techniques, potential hazards, and emergency protocols.
- Establishing a clear chain of responsibility for maintenance tasks.
- Keeping detailed documentation of all service activities.
- Employing consistent procedures to minimize inconsistencies.
By adhering to these rigorous protocols, laboratories can cultivate a culture of quality and produce reliable outcomes.
